What factors influence eligibility for loans with bad credit?

Getting approval of loans for bad credit connected with numerous factors. Moneylenders review these elements when determining if they can green-light a loan request. If you have a track record of paying bills late, facing defaults, or going through bankruptcy, your credit score can have a downside. Consequently, this creates hurdles in meeting the criteria for standard car loans.

  • Still, lenders dealing with bad credit car loans approach things differently. They may emphasise your current financial standing, your income, and how secure your employment is. Having a steady income acts as a positive signal to lenders, assuring them that you can meet the loan repayment requirements.
  • Another important thing to consider is how much down payment you can offer. Providing a larger down payment demonstrates your dedication to the loan. Plus, it means you won’t have to borrow as much, making the loan easier to handle.
  • In addition, your eligibility for a loan can be influenced by the car you choose. Deciding on a vehicle that is not only more affordable but also reliable can impact your chances of receiving sanction of the loan.

Should I work on my credit score before seeking a car loan?

Making your credit score better before you apply for a car loan is doable and a clever financial choice. Your credit score is a dynamic measure that can respond positively to responsible financial behaviours.

  • The way you handle payments affects your credit score. To keep a good credit standing, make sure to pay your bills on time. Consistent payment punctuality is a key factor in supporting a healthy credit score.
  • Focus on lowering your current debts. Paying off credit card balances and loans can impact your credit usage ratio, a crucial factor in your credit score.
  • Avoid starting new credit accounts, as it can bring about certain perils. It is recommended to sidestep unnecessary credit inquiries or the act of opening new credit lines to uphold a steady and secure financial standing.
  • If you have unpaid debts, consider conversing with your creditors. Some might be open to arranging a payment schedule or accepting a reduced amount to settle the debt.
  • If someone you know has good credit, joining their credit card as an authorised user might change your credit score.
